The Ardennes Battlefield Revisited:
Part Two
Back in 2012 we featured a photograph of Hans van Ginkel’s eldest son Niels standing in front of Tiger 213 holding a copy of
Devil's Charge
. The photo was taken at La Gleize when the van Ginkel family paid a visit to the 'December 1944' museum which commemorates the Ardennes offensive. Since then, they’ve visited Foy and Bastogne War Museum and once more kind enough to share with us their photos so we could share them with the
Flames Of War
community.
